Homework Statement
The driver of a car traveling at 71 ft/sec suddenly applies the brakes. The position of the car is s = 71t - 20t2, t seconds after the driver applies the brakes. After how many seconds does the car come to a stop? Round your answer to the nearest tenth.
Homework Equations
The Attempt at a Solution
s=71t-20t2
0=71t-20t2
0=71-20t
t=71/20
t=3.55 = 3.6
However the correct answer is 1.8, which is half my answer, but I do not understand why you would divide by 2? Or where I went wrong?
